A collection of Jewish ritual objects smuggled out of Syria and then restored in Israel were displayed in Jerusalem on Tuesday at the residence of Israeli President Moshe Katsav. The objects, including nine biblical manuscripts and 40 Torah scrolls, will eventually be returned to the Syrian Jewish community in Israel. The manuscripts were restored in a library at Jerusalem’s Hebrew University.
